Description: Squalene is a biosynthetic precursor to all steroids. An oil-in-water emulsion of squalene synergistically increases adaptive immune responses to glucopyranosyl lipid adjuvant (GLA), a toll-like receptor 4 (TLR4) agonist, compared with an aqueous formulation of GLA. Formulations containing squalene have been used as adjuvants in vaccines and as hair and skin conditioning agents.

Name: Squalene
CAS#: 111-02-4
Chemical Formula: C30H50
Exact Mass: 410.39
Molecular Weight: 410.730
Elemental Analysis: C, 87.73; H, 12.27
Synonym: Spinacene, Squalene, trans-Squalene
IUPAC/Chemical Name: (6E,10E,14E,18E)-2,6,10,15,19,23-hexamethyl-2,6,10,14,18,22-tetracosahexaene
InChi Key: YYGNTYWPHWGJRM-AAJYLUCBSA-N
InChi Code: InChI=1S/C30H50/c1-25(2)15-11-19-29(7)23-13-21-27(5)17-9-10-18-28(6)22-14-24-30(8)20-12-16-26(3)4/h15-18,23-24H,9-14,19-22H2,1-8H3/b27-17+,28-18+,29-23+,30-24+
SMILES Code: C/C(C)=C/CC/C(C)=C/CC/C(C)=C/CC/C=C(C)/CC/C=C(C)/CC/C=C(C)/C
